Types of Windows
There are several types of windows, each serving distinct purposes and offering different aesthetic qualities. Below is a table summing up the most common types of windows:
Type of Window | Description | Pros | Cons |
---|---|---|---|
Single-Hung | A window with a repaired upper sash and a movable lower sash. | Easy to operate, economical. | Minimal ventilation. |
Double-Hung | Both sashes are operable for better ventilation. | Allows more air flow, easy to tidy. | Normally more expensive than single-hung. |
Sash | Hinged at the side and opens outside. | Outstanding ventilation, excellent views. | Can be challenging to clean up on upper floorings. |
Sliding | Sash moves horizontally along tracks. | Easy operation, great for large openings. | May leak if not preserved. |
Awning | Hinged on top and opens outside from the bottom. | Better air flow and water runoff. | Restricted in size and can obstruct views. |
Bay/Bow | Composed of multiple panels, offering an extending view. | Adds space and light, aesthetic appeal. | Generally more expensive, can need structural modifications. |
Secret Features of Windows
- Energy Efficiency: Windows can be equipped with double or triple glazing, Low-E finishes, and gas fills to enhance insulation and lower energy expenses.
- Products: Common products include wood, vinyl, fiberglass, and aluminum, each with its benefits and drawbacks.
- Security: Modern windows can include multi-point locking systems and impact-resistant glass for improved security.
Types of Doors
Comparable to windows, doors can be found in various types and styles, each serving distinct functions and contributing to a building's character. Here's a quick overview:
Type of Door | Description | Pros | Cons |
---|---|---|---|
Hinged | The conventional opening door, either inward or outside. | Versatile, various designs. | Needs area to open. |
Sliding | Opens by sliding on rails, commonly used for patio doors. | Space-saving, excellent for larger openings. | Tracks can collect dirt and particles. |
Folding | Opens by folding back onto itself, perfect for big openings. | Provides large gain access to; fantastic for outdoor-indoor shifts. | Can be more pricey; not as insulated. |
French | Double doors that open outside or inward, frequently used in pairs. | Classy style, great for aesthetics. | Can be heavy and require ample space. |
Storm | Additional door positioned outside a main door for included defense. | Increases energy efficiency, protects against weather condition. | Must be eliminated or changed seasonally. |
Key Features of Doors
- Product Choices: Common products for doors include solid wood, hollow core, fiberglass, and metal, each impacting security, maintenance, and aesthetics.
- Energy Efficiency: Insulated doors can help in reducing cooling and heating costs substantially, contributing to a home's overall energy efficiency.
- Hardware Options: From deals with and locks to hinges, the quality and kind of hardware can greatly affect both function and look.
Installation Tips for Windows and Doors
The installation of doors and windows is a crucial process that can impact the structure's efficiency and security. Here are some crucial steps:
- Measurement: Accurate measurement guarantees a proper fit. It is suggested to measure the rough openings and select a window or door that fits snugly.
- Quality Materials: Choose windows and doors that are energy-efficient and long lasting, as these will carry out better in the long run.
- Work with Professionals: Unless one is experienced in installation, hiring professionals may be the very best alternative to prevent costly errors.
- Sealing and Weatherproofing: Proper caulking and weather stripping ought to be used to keep out drafts and water.
Upkeep Tips for Windows and Doors
Regular maintenance can extend the life expectancy of doors and windows and improve their efficiency. Here are some essential ideas:
- Cleaning: Regularly clean the glass surface areas and frames to prevent dirt buildup and scratches. Usage proper cleaners based on the material.
- Examine for Damage: Check frames, sashes, and seals routinely for indications of wear, rot, or damage and repair work or replace as essential.
- Lubrication: Ensure that all moving parts, such as hinges and tracks, are lubed to prevent sticking and wear.
- Weatherproofing: Check and replace weather condition stripping and caulking every few years to maintain energy effectiveness.
